Course Details
• Introduction to IoT Asset Optimization: Understanding the basics of IoT, asset optimization, and their intersection
• IoT Devices and Sensors: Overview of various IoT devices, sensors, and communication protocols
• Data Analytics for IoT Asset Optimization: Analyzing and interpreting data generated by IoT devices to optimize assets
• Machine Learning and AI in IoT Asset Optimization: Implementing AI and machine learning algorithms for predictive maintenance and anomaly detection
• Cloud Platforms and IoT: Exploring popular cloud platforms and their role in IoT asset optimization
• Security Best Practices in IoT Asset Optimization: Ensuring data privacy and cybersecurity in IoT systems
• Implementing IoT Asset Optimization Solutions: Designing, deploying, and managing IoT asset optimization projects
• Case Studies in IoT Asset Optimization: Examining real-world examples and best practices in various industries
